Maximizing Data Performance: When to Choose SAN Storage over NAS
In the realm of data storage and management, the choice between Storage Area Network (SAN) and Network-Attached Storage (NAS) is a critical decision that can significantly impact not only your organization's data performance but also your budget and scalability. Both SAN and NAS have their distinct features and purposes, and understanding the intricacies can help you make an informed choice that aligns with your storage needs.
This comprehensive guide will delve into the specific scenarios where selecting SAN storage can be beneficial over NAS, ensuring your data infrastructure is optimized for seamless performance and growth.
Understanding the Divide: SAN and NAS in a Nutshell
Before diving into the when and why of SAN deployment, it's crucial to understand the primary differences between SAN and NAS.
Network-Attached Storage (NAS)
NAS systems are essentially file servers optimized for file sharing, providing centralized data access and storage. With NAS, multiple clients can access the stored data over a network, using protocols such as NFS and SMB/CIFS. NAS is designed to store and serve files over Ethernet networks and is often chosen for its simplicity and ease of management.
Storage Area Networks (SAN)
On the other hand, SAN is a high-speed, high-performance network of storage devices that also connects servers and storage devices in a physical network. Unlike NAS, SAN promotes block-level access to data, which enables faster data transfer rates and more consistent data speeds. SAN typically deploys Fibre Channel and iSCSI protocols and is favored in environments where high throughput and low latency are paramount.
Scenario #1: Mission-Critical Applications and Database Hosting
When your business hinges on applications and databases that demand the highest levels of data availability, integrity, and performance, SAN should be at the top of your storage shortlist. This includes transactional databases, such as those used for critical financial data, and applications that require real-time data access and responsiveness.
SAN's capabilities, such as failover solutions, multipathing, and data protection features, make it the go-to solution for maintaining uninterrupted services. With SAN, you can implement more sophisticated storage arrays with features like deduplication, compression, and encryption, tailoring your solution to meet the stringent requirements of your mission-critical workloads.
Scenario #2: Virtualized Environments and Cloud Integration
As virtualization technology becomes the norm, the ability to scale your storage solution in a virtual environment is crucial. SAN's block-level architecture allows for more efficient utilization of storage, aiding in the deployment of virtual machines by providing flexible and powerful data management tools.
Moreover, SAN is well-suited for cloud integration due to its native support for different connectivity options, including dedicated WAN links. This allows for a more seamless and secure connection to cloud storage and services. In hybrid cloud setups, where a part of the data is stored on-premises and part in the cloud, SAN can ensure the efficient movement of data through block-level replication and synchronization technologies.
Scenario #3: High-Throughput Data Processing and Analytics
Organizations dealing with big data analytics, artificial intelligence, and other high-throughput data processing workloads require the fastest data transfer speeds possible. SAN's block-level access sets it apart from NAS when it comes to handling such intense data processing requirements.
High-throughput SAN storage solutions are often designed to handle significant data streams with IO patterns that might be random but also require deterministic performance. This is critical for large-scale data analytics, machine learning, and other use cases where processing speed directly correlates with operational efficiency and business insights.
Scenario #4: Industry and Compliance Regulations
For industries governed by strict data protection and compliance regulations, such as healthcare (HIPAA), financial services (Sarbanes-Oxley), and the public sector, the robust data security features of SAN are an indispensable asset. SAN's capabilities to encrypt data, control access at a granular level, and provide detailed audit trails ensure that sensitive information is managed and stored with the highest level of security and compliance.
SAN's Robust Features for Data Security
- Encryption at rest and in motion
- Role-based access control (RBAC)
- Monitoring and reporting tools for compliance audits
Scenario #5: Large-Scale File Storage and Consolidation
While NAS systems excel at sharing files, SAN systems can be a better fit for organizations needing to manage a vast number of files or large-scale file storage, such as multimedia files, engineering archives, or scientific datasets. SAN's efficient block-level storage can lead to less storage fragmentation and increase overall system performance when handling large volumes of data and file operations.
In scenarios where the requirement is to consolidate multiple storage resources into a single, scalable, and high-performing platform, SAN's abilities such as tiered storage, snapshotting, and thin provisioning can provide a more robust solution compared to NAS.
When to Stay Open to Alternatives
Despite SAN's many advantages, there are specific use cases where NAS or even a hybrid solution is the better choice:
- Small to medium-sized businesses with modest storage and performance needs may find the costs and complexities of SAN unnecessary.
- NAS prevails in environments focused on file storage and sharing, with a clear emphasis on ease of use and more straightforward setups.
- When your primary goal is to serve static content or shared documents across your organization, NAS is often the most cost-effective and efficient solution.
Conclusion
The choice between SAN and NAS is not an either/or decision but rather an evaluation of which technology is best suited to specific storage and data management requirements. SAN solution excels in applications that demand high performance, scalability, and advanced data protection measures. By understanding the strengths and limitations of SAN storage, you can make a strategic storage investment that propels your business forward.
Remember, the right solution depends on a variety of factors unique to your organization, including workload specifics, growth projections, and budget. Engaging with storage specialists and conducting thorough assessments can lead to a storage strategy that meets your immediate needs and lays a solid foundation for future IT initiatives.
Make the right storage choice now, and you'll be setting the stage for a future of efficient, scalable, and high-performance data management.
Related Courses and Certification
Also Online IT Certification Courses & Online Technical Certificate Programs